
Join the Travel Vertical Podcast for bi-weekly episodes of the latest news in the tourism industry. Curated specifically for tourism marketers and agencies. Co-hosts Laurie Jo Miller Farr from The Travel Vertical and Adam Stoker from Relic and the Destination Marketing Podcast share creative ideas happening in the industry, new job postings, research roundups, and more. Tourism Improvement Districts are a funding model for DMOs that has exploded in number. Our guest is John Lambeth, President & CEO of Civitas, discussing everything you always wanted to know about TIDs.
